When the movie reached the last second, I couldn't help but pull back the timeline to see the scene where Bambi's mother kept shouting to make Bambi run faster in the snow.
Winter is coming to an end. On a small piece of land, light grass grows on the snow-covered soil. Mom called Bambi, who had been starving for a long time, with joy, and they enjoyed this sudden surprise.
What a happy thing! Spring is coming soon.
Mom suddenly raised her head vigilantly. Spring is here, and so are humans with guns.
Running...
fleeing...
Mom eagerly said "don't look back" to Bambi before the gunshots remembered, then Bambi ran all the way home, when he turned around and proudly said "we make it, mother" but Mom is no longer there.
The snow suddenly thickened, and the wise old deer appeared in front of Bambi, told him the cruel truth, and said to him, "Come with me." At the end of this scene, in the vast snow, Bambi was walking a few steps. He turned around and took a look, then continued to walk forward.
Maybe this is a scene that often appears in movies, TV shows, and even in real life. A child who was supposed to live a happy life suddenly lost a loved one... But in this film, the director played it so quietly and completely , we don't even see Bambi's mother lying in a pool of blood. He made this life-giving fairy tale beautiful from beginning to end, and even the brutal scene where the entire forest was burned by fire made people feel the irresistible exuberance of life because of the running Bambi.
In the movie, when the winter is completely over, the little animals are all in love. At the end, the little animals in love are still together, and they also have cute babies.
I love fairy tales and every story with a happy ending. The soulful Bambi appeared in this film in 1942. In the short 100 minutes of absence, children can endlessly enjoy this poetic dream.

    One of my five favorite American animations. The aesthetics of the picture is not much inferior to "Havoc in Heaven", and this work was produced during World War II in 1942. When Mickey Mouse and Jerry both put on military uniforms to serve in the war, only Bambi remained simple. Nowadays, American animation often has the protagonist with a stinky face and murderously murdering the Jewish Jew, from bad nose to toe hair, and "Bambi" is just a pure self-growth story.
